源代码是一个术语,用来指包含程序员为他们开发的软件编写的实际编程指令行的一个或多个文件。Linux®是Linus Torvalds编写的源代码的名称,他开发了Linux®操作系统的内核。这些编程指令被称为Linux®源代码。这个术语...
源代码是一个术语,用来指包含程序员为他们开发的软件编写的实际编程指令行的一个或多个文件。Linux®是Linus Torvalds编写的源代码的名称,他开发了Linux®操作系统的内核。这些编程指令被称为Linux®源代码。这个术语有时也很松散,但并不正确,用于指在Linux®下开发的应用程序的源代码,但这些应用程序本身不是内核。内核是一种极其复杂的软件,它充当操作系统中发生的进程的管理器,用户很少直接与内核交互,它是系统的核心或“心脏”。源代码是一个术语,用来指包含程序员为他们开发的软件编写的实际编程指令行的一个或多个文件。Torvalds根据GNU通用公共许可证发布了Linux®源代码,尽管大多数开源软件都是免费下载的,但“开源”一词并不一定意味着软件程序不收费;相反,它表明了法律上的自由,不仅可以查看程序的源代码,还可以将其修改为自定义软件。非程序员的Linux®操作系统用户很少下载Linux®源代码,因为它必须经过编译,对于不熟悉软件编译原理和步骤的人来说,这可能是一项艰巨的任务。Linux®源代码和Linux®操作系统(也称为发行版或简单的“发行版”)之间存在差异“Linux®源代码只是系统的管理部分,而发行版包括一个内核,它与与内核交互并由该内核管理的程序捆绑在一起,为用户提供一种利用管理器功能的方法。那些对使用Linux®发行版感兴趣的用户只需下载特定的操作系统,而不必担心Linux®源代码。许多人每天都使用Linux®操作系统来处理他们的个人和业务计算需求高度自动化和易用性,完全不了解Linux®源代码。Linux®内核包含系统运行所需的各种硬件所需的指令。这包括中央处理器的代码,中央处理器是计算机的“大脑”;主板;和其他硬件。计算机对开发自己的“风格”的Linux®感兴趣的程序员可以下载Linux®源代码和其他同样是开源文件的实用程序,这些程序员可以合法地开始创建一个新的发行版,他们可以免费或收费提供。但是,几乎所有的Linux®发行版,通过下载免费提供
-
发表于 2020-08-07 05:12
- 阅读 ( 940 )
- 分类:电脑网络